Sweet Cherry Salsa

Sweet Cherry Salsa draws on ginger, as well as peppers, to create a spicy warmth. Then it brings in notes of citrus and a splash of balsamic vinegar to lend depth to the sweet tang of ripe red cherries. To make the transition from a starter to a meal’s sweet conclusion, you might even add a few bites of dark chocolate.

Spicy Hot Brie

The simplicity of this recipe for Spicy Hot Brie, nestled in a baking dish and topped with flavorful herbs and spices, recommends it for a casual celebration. Serve this melty warm appetizer with crisp crackers or a crusty baguette.

Candied Bourbon Bacon Bites

To a Kentucky girl with a heart for traditional Kentucky flavors, this recipe for Candied Bourbon Bacon Bites stands out as both special and uncomplicated. In fact it uses only three ingredients most Kentucky cooks are likely to have on hand: bacon, brown sugar and bourbon.
